PLACELO

Starfish Bar, Restaurant in London

United Kingdom / England / Greater London

Frequency asked questions about Starfish Bar

What kind of cuisine do you serve?

The primary served dish is: Fish and chips, Burgers

Wrong information? Add more information?
Please use this link to edit the data.

Reviews of Starfish Bar

No reviews found. Be the first to review Starfish Bar!

Restaurants nearby Starfish Bar

Information updated: May 8, 2024
Page generated: May 14, 2024 10:51:51 PM UTC